Make your front porch your front office here in Keene!  Our local broadband project has now reached 95% of all homes in Town - 97% of all full-time homes in town.  Every home with a KCS student is connected.  Using fiber-to-the-home technology, Keene's broadband is unique in the ADK Park.  While other towns are dreaming ot it - we've actually built it!  With the completion of state of the art cell phone service we are a perfect place for telecommuters with children who are seeking a warm small community with an exceptional school.  Learn about our successful Broadband Project.

ADK by Owner also has listings in Keene and Keene Valley.   Prices did not crash here but the market froze with few sales so property was taken off the market and rented.  It does appear that remaining sellers are getting more serious and Keene is becomming a more desirable year-round community, especially because of it's school.   In May 2013, there were 29 homes listed in the following price ranges :

1 from <$100,000

7 from $100,000 - 200,000

7 from $200,000 - 300,000

5 from $300,000 - 500,000

4 from $500,000 - 700,000

3 from $700,000 - $1million

2 over $1 million
